    randomstairs reacted to Roel in Marrying a Tourist Visa Holder w/10yo son   
    1. Spend more time together before you get married. Get to know her. This is in fact, immigration advice. You might not want to be one of those people who come back to this forum complaining that their new amazing spouse changed 180 degree after the wedding and you have no idea why. Well answer you, not enough time spend together.
    2. Yes, the father needs to agree for the child to move to the US.
    3. If you're really decided to marry her, have her leave the country and apply for the K1 or if you get married in the USA - Cr1 visa.
    4. Either way, I don't think she can stay. The child has to go back and get the father approval.

    randomstairs reacted to Dal&Rose in Married husband on VWP - No SSN or ITIN yet for taxes - I-130 Rejected, what now?   
    USCIS does not issue SSN or ITIN, that is the Social Security Administration. The information to obtain an ITIN is: https://www.irs.gov/individuals/individual-taxpayer-identification-number-itin
     
    It's a bit of process and hassle, but worth the effort. 

    As for the rejection, wait until you receive as to notice why, is the only thing I can advice.
